Making use of present protocols, RNA extracted from seeds full of starch usually brings about bad excellent RNA, making it inappropriate for downstream programs. However some methods are proposed for extracting RNA from plant tissue rich in starch and other polysaccharides, they invariably yield significantly less and lousy quality RNA. As a way to receive superior generate and high-quality RNA from seeds as well as other plant tissues such as roots a modified SDS-LiCl strategy was in comparison with current strategies, including TRIZOL package (Invitrogen), Plant RNeasy mini kit (Qiagen), Furtado (2014) process, and CTAB-LiCl strategy. Modifications within the extraction buffer and answers used for RNA precipitation resulted in a robust process for extracting RNA in seeds and roots, where extracting quality RNA is complicated. The modified SDS-LiCl system disclosed powerful RNA bands by gel electrophoresis in addition to a nanodrop spectrophotometer detected ratios of ≥ 2 and 1.

The extraction of RNA in molecular biology experiments is enormously challenging from the existence of ubiquitous and hardy RNases that degrade RNA samples. Particular RNases is often incredibly hardy and inactivating them is hard when compared to neutralizing DNases. As well as the cellular RNases that are produced there are several RNases that are existing in the setting.
